    5.2 Part of that automatic collection measures the Site itself rather than an individual, and is deliberately built to hold as little as possible. When a page is opened we may record, without storing a cookie or any other identifier on your device: the page and language version, an approximate country derived from the network the request arrived on, a device category (desktop, mobile, or tablet), how long the page was actively open, and which purchase option was selected where the page offers one. Each record carries an identifier produced by irreversible hashing that changes every day, so records cannot be followed from one day to the next. Your IP address and browser user-agent string are used to produce that identifier and are not themselves stored. Requests identified as automated are discarded, and the measurement is not carried out at all where your browser sends a Global Privacy Control or "Do Not Track" signal.

    5.3 Separately, and only where you have accepted cookies and arrived through one of our own campaign links, we place a random identifier in a cookie (sc_journey) so that the pages of that visit can be read together rather than as unconnected page views. What is recorded under it is the route of each page opened, the language version, whether a plan was selected and which one, and whether a form or newsletter signup was completed. It holds no name, no email address, no payment detail and no campaign detail, it is never shared, and the identifier cannot be read by scripts in your browser. This is the only processing described in this Policy that links your activity across more than one page, which is why it happens only with your consent. See the Cookie Policy for the cookie itself.

    7.2 The measurement described in section 5.2 relies on legitimate interests, specifically our interest in knowing whether our own pages and campaigns work. We rely on that basis rather than consent because the measurement stores nothing on your device, is confined to this Site, builds no profile, is never shared with a third party for that party's own purposes, and is used only in aggregate. It also applies to every visitor equally, which is what makes the resulting figures an honest comparison rather than a picture of whoever agreed to be counted. You may object at any time under section 10.3, and the measurement does not run where your browser sends a "Do Not Track" signal.

    7.3 Cookies that are not strictly necessary, including analytics and advertising cookies, rely on consent given in the cookie banner and are addressed in the Cookie Policy. That consent can be withdrawn at any time through Cookie Preferences in the footer of every page, and withdrawing deletes the record described in section 5.3 rather than merely stopping it.

    9.2 The measurement records described in section 5.2 have definite periods:

    • (a) Records of visits that did not arrive through one of our own campaign links are deleted within 92 days of collection. A daily job first reduces each completed day to totals, which are counts only and hold no record of an individual visit, and then deletes the individual records for that day.
    • (b) Records of visits that arrived through one of our own campaign links, and records of article reading, are retained for as long as the performance of that campaign or article is being assessed. These records hold no cookie identifier, no IP address, and no user-agent string, and the daily identifier they carry cannot be reversed.
    • (c) The consented record described in section 5.3 is deleted in full 30 days after it begins, and immediately if you withdraw your consent before then. Nothing derived from it is kept after deletion.
